智能对话系统中的意图识别技术解析
随着互联网技术的飞速发展,智能对话系统已经逐渐渗透到我们生活的方方面面。从智能家居到在线客服,从语音助手到智能客服,智能对话系统凭借其强大的交互能力和便捷性,为我们带来了极大的便利。其中,意图识别技术作为智能对话系统的核心组成部分,扮演着至关重要的角色。本文将从意图识别技术的概念、原理、实现方法以及在实际应用中的案例分析等方面进行深入解析。
一、意图识别技术的概念
意图识别(Intent Recognition)是指智能对话系统在接收用户输入的文本或语音信息后,通过算法分析、模型训练等方式,对用户意图进行判断和识别的过程。简单来说,意图识别就是让计算机明白用户想要做什么。
二、意图识别技术的原理
意图识别技术主要基于以下三个原理:
自然语言处理(NLP):NLP是人工智能领域的一个重要分支,旨在研究如何让计算机理解和处理人类语言。在意图识别过程中,NLP技术负责将用户输入的文本或语音信息进行分词、词性标注、句法分析等预处理,以便后续算法处理。
机器学习:机器学习是人工智能领域的一个核心技术,它通过学习大量样本数据,让计算机具备一定的自主判断能力。在意图识别中,机器学习技术负责对预处理后的文本或语音信息进行特征提取和分类,从而识别用户意图。
模型训练:模型训练是意图识别技术的关键环节。通过大量标注好的样本数据,训练出一个性能优异的意图识别模型。在实际应用中,模型会根据输入数据不断优化自身性能,提高识别准确率。
三、意图识别技术的实现方法
目前,意图识别技术主要采用以下几种实现方法:
基于规则的方法:该方法通过编写一系列规则,对用户输入的文本或语音信息进行匹配和判断。优点是实现简单,但灵活性较差,难以应对复杂多变的用户需求。
基于统计的方法:该方法通过统计用户输入的文本或语音信息中各个特征的概率分布,来判断用户意图。优点是能够适应复杂多变的需求,但对数据质量要求较高。
基于深度学习的方法:该方法利用深度神经网络对用户输入的文本或语音信息进行特征提取和分类。优点是性能优异,能够处理大量数据,但需要大量标注数据训练模型。
四、意图识别技术在实际应用中的案例分析
智能家居:在智能家居领域,意图识别技术可以帮助智能设备更好地理解用户需求。例如,当用户说出“打开电视”时,智能对话系统通过意图识别技术,判断用户意图为打开电视,进而控制电视设备。
在线客服:在线客服系统中,意图识别技术可以快速识别用户问题类型,为用户提供针对性的解答。例如,当用户咨询“产品售后服务”时,智能对话系统通过意图识别技术,判断用户意图为查询售后服务信息,从而提供相应的帮助。
语音助手:语音助手是智能对话系统的一个重要应用场景。通过意图识别技术,语音助手可以更好地理解用户指令,为用户提供便捷的服务。例如,当用户说出“设置闹钟”时,语音助手通过意图识别技术,判断用户意图为设置闹钟,进而执行相关操作。
五、总结
意图识别技术作为智能对话系统的核心组成部分,在众多应用场景中发挥着重要作用。随着人工智能技术的不断发展,意图识别技术将越来越成熟,为我们的生活带来更多便利。在未来,我们期待看到更多基于意图识别技术的创新应用,为人类创造更加美好的生活。
猜你喜欢:AI翻译